Kurzfassung
Die Entwicklung von Netzwerkanwendungen, d.h. von höheren Kommunikationsprotokollen und komplexen verteilten Anwendungen, erfordert entsprechende Hilfsmittel sowohl für die Softwareentwicklung als auch für die Leistungsbewertung. Das System DESIGN (Distributed Environment for Simulation, Investigation and Generation of Network Applications) integriert beide Bereiche. Es werden die Grundlagen zur Strukturierung von Netzwerkanwendungen und das Konzept für die Produktentwicklung in DESIGN erläutert. Die verschiedenen Laufzeitumgebungen, in denen eine Netzwerkanwendung während der Entwicklung ablaufen kann, werden besprochen. Ein Überblick über die Benutzerschnittstelle und die benötigten Entwicklungswerkzeuge schließt sich an.
Abstract
The development of network applications, e.g. of higher level protocols and complex distributed applications, requires adequate tools for the software production as well as for the performance evaluation. The system DESIGN (Distributed Environment for Simulation, Investigation and Generation of Network Applications) integrates both aspects. The fundamentals for structuring network applications and the concept for the application development with DESIGN are explained. DESIGN offers different run time environments to support different development phases. These runtime environments are discussed. The user interface and the development tools are outlined.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
Literatur
Baskett, F., Chandy, K.M., Muntz, R.R., Palacios, F.G. Open, Closed and Mixed Networks of Queues with Different Classes of Customers J. ACM 22, 1975, 248
Beilner, H. On The Construction of Computing System Simulators Second Summer School on Computer Systems Performance Evaluation, Urbino, June 1980
Bryant, R.E. Simulation on a Distributed System Proc. IEEE, CH1445–6/79, 1979
Bux, W. Local Area Subnetworks: A Performance Comparison IEEE Trans. Comm. Vol. 29, No. 10, Oktober 1981
Chandy, K.M., Misra, J. Asynchronous Distributed Simulation via a Sequence of Parallel Computations Comm. ACM, Vol. 24, No. 11, 1981, 198–206
Berg, H.K. (guest editor) Distributed System Testbeds Special Issue of Computer, Oktober 1982
Courtois, P.J. Decomposability Academic Press, New York etc. 1977
Franta, W.R., Chlamtac, I. A Generalized Simulator for Computer Networks Simulation, Oktober 1982, 123–132
Hayes-Roth, F., Waterman, D.A. Building Expert Systems Addison-Wesley, London etc. 1983
Open Systems Interconnection (OSI) — New International Standards Architecture And Protocols For Distributed Information Systems (Special Issue) Proc. IEEE, Vol. 71, Nr. 12, Dezember 1983
Jensen, W. Local Area Networks: Technical Issues — User Services — Social Impact in: Ravasio et al. (ed.): Local Computer Networks Proc. IFIP TC 6 Int. Symp., North Holland, 1982
Kfoury, A.J., Moll, R.N., Arbib, M.A. A Programming Approach to Computability Springer-Verlag, Berlin etc. 1982
Krumm, H., Drobnik, O. Transformation of Constructive Specifications of Services and Protocols into the Logical Languate of CIL IFIP WG6.1 Workshop ‘Protocol Specification, Testing, and Verification’, Skytop 1984
Mühlhäuser, M., Drobnik, O. The Use of Distributed Simulation for the Development of Distributed Software Interner Bericht Nr. 1/85, Fakultät für Informatik, Universität Karlsruhe
Peacock, J.K. Distributed Simulation Using a Network of Processors Dept. of CS and CCNG, University of Waterloo, Ont., Canada CCNG T-Report T-87, January 1980
Peacock, J.K., Wong, J.W., Manning, E.G. Distributed Simulation Using a Network of Processors Computer Networks 3, 1979, 44–56
M. Reiser Admission Delays on Virtual Routes with Window Flow Control Proc. of the International Conference on Performance of Data Communication Systems and their Applications, Paris, 14.–16.9.1981, pp. 67–76
Riddle, W.E., Fairley, R.E. Software Development Tools Springer-Verlag, Berlin etc. 1980
Sauer, C.H., McNair, E.A. Application of RESQ: Communication System Evaluation IBM Research Report RC 7143, Yorktown Heights, N.Y. 1977
Sventek, J., Greiman, W., O’Dell, M., Jansen, A. Token Ring Local Area Networks — A Comparison of Experimental and Theoretical Performance DRAFT CS and Math Dept., Lawrence Berkeley Lab., 1983
Sheil, B. Power Tools for Programmers Datamation, Feb. 1983, pp. 131–144
Shooman, M.L. Software Engineering — Design, Reliability and Management McGraw-Hill, New York etc. 1983
Wolfinger, B., Mühläuser, M. Construcion of a Validated Simulator for Performance Prediction of DECnet-based Computer Networks Performance Evaluation Review, August 1983, 138–150
Würth, G. Entwicklung und Implementierung eines interaktiven graphischen Systems zur Darstellung dynamischer Abläufe in Rechnernetzen Diplomarbeit, Fakultät für Informatik, Universität Karlsruhe 1982
Zahorjan, J. The Influence of Workload Representation on Response Times in Queueing Models of Computer Systems Performance Evaluation Review, August 1983, 70–81
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1985 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Mühlhäuser, M., Drobnik, O. (1985). DESIGN — Eine verteilte Umgebung zur integrierten Entwicklung und Leistungsbewertung von Netzwerkanwendungen. In: Heger, D., Krüger, G., Spaniol, O., Zorn, W. (eds) Kommunikation in Verteilten Systemen I. Informatik-Fachberichte, vol 95.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-70285-3_38
Download citation
DOI: https://doi.org/10.1007/978-3-642-70285-3_38
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-15197-5
Online ISBN: 978-3-642-70285-3
eBook Packages: Springer Book Archive